1. Introduction to Limestone in Glass Manufacturing

Limestone is a critical raw material in the production of glass, providing calcium oxide (CaO) as a flux to reduce melting temperature and improve the chemical durability of the final product. In float glass, container glass, and fiberglass manufacturing, limestone powder must meet stringent specifications for particle size distribution, chemical purity, and consistency. The processing of limestone from run-of-mine rock to a fine, uniform powder requires a series of mechanical stages—crushing, grinding, classifying, and dust collection—each demanding high-efficiency equipment to maintain product quality and operational economy.

2. Crushing and Pre-Grinding Stages

Before fine grinding, limestone must be reduced to a manageable feed size. Primary jaw crushers and secondary hammer mills are commonly used to break down large rocks. 3. Fine Grinding Technologies for Limestone Powder

After primary crushing, limestone must be ground to a fineness typically between 100 and 600 mesh for glass batch preparation. The choice of grinding mill depends on capacity requirements, energy efficiency, and final particle size distribution. Several mill types are available, each with distinct advantages.

5. Classification and Dust Collection Systems

Efficient classification is essential to remove oversize particles and ensure uniform glass batch composition. Modern mills integrate dynamic classifiers that adjust rotor speed to control particle size distribution.
